Difference between revisions of "Template:VN:Dialogue"

Jump to navigation Jump to search
no edit summary
Line 1: Line 1:
<includeonly>{{#vardefine:portrait|
<includeonly>{{#vardefine:fallback portrait|{{#show:
  {{#ask:
    [[Has game context::Transient]]
    [[Has lowercase English name::{{lc:{{{character|}}}}}]]
    {{#if:{{{rarity|}}}|[[Has rarity::{{{rarity}}}]]}}
    {{#if:{{{variant|}}}|[[Has variant::{{{variant}}}]]}}
  }}
  |?Has icon#
}}}}{{#vardefine:portrait|
   {{#ifexist:File:{{{character}}}_{{#if:{{{variant|}}}|_{{{variant}}}_|}}expression_{{{face|neutral}}}.png
   {{#ifexist:File:{{{character}}}_{{#if:{{{variant|}}}|_{{{variant}}}_|}}expression_{{{face|neutral}}}.png
   | File:{{{character}}}{{#if:{{{variant|}}}|_{{{variant}}}_|}}_expression_{{{face|neutral}}}.png
   | File:{{{character}}}{{#if:{{{variant|}}}|_{{{variant}}}_|}}_expression_{{{face|neutral}}}.png
   | {{#show:{{#ask:[[Has game context::Transient]]
   | {{#var:fallback portrait}}
[[Has lowercase English name::{{lc:{{{character|}}}}}]]
   }}
{{#if:{{{rarity|}}}|[[Has rarity::{{{rarity}}}]]}}
{{#if:{{{variant|}}}|[[Has variant::{{{variant}}}]]}}
}}|?Has icon#}}
   |}}
}}{{#vardefine:name title|
}}{{#vardefine:name title|
<b>{{{character}}}</b>: {{#ifeq:{{{face|neutral}}}|neutral||<i>({{{face|neutral}}} face)</i><br/>}}
<b>{{{character}}}</b>: {{#ifeq:{{{face|neutral}}}|neutral||<i>({{{face|neutral}}} face)</i><br/>}}

Navigation menu